## v4.2.0 — Signing key rotation

The deploy key for Tallygnat, the metrics-aggregation sidecar, was rotated per the quarterly schedule. All container images from v4.2.0 onward are signed with the replacement key; earlier images remain valid against the retired key until its revocation date next month. Release managers must update the verification step in the promotion pipeline before approving any v4.2.x rollout, and confirm the admission controller accepts the new signature. The new deploy key follows.

deploy key for yadup-badug: bky6_rLH3qD

## Step 2: Decide on websocket compression

Heads up: Fernbeck v5 enables per-message deflate by default. It cuts bandwidth nicely for chatty plugins, but CPU cost spikes on small frames, so high-frequency plugins may want it off. Pick your tradeoff before migrating. Whatever you choose, set it explicitly using these configuration values.

deployment values, yageg-hahig:
WENAEL_HOST=wenael.tolvaqlabs.internal
WENAEL_PORT=4000

Handover: Tomas → Ilse, waveform preview (Project Brindle). Preview renders now use the downsampled peak cache; full-res decode only on zoom past 4x. Known issue: stereo files over 2h show a 1px seam at tile boundaries — fix sketched in branch brindle-seam. CI is green, perf budget met. Staging creds rotated Monday; Ilse owns the render queue from today. The preview-cache vault re-keyed during handover; to unseal it during incident response, use the team recovery passphrase, which is:

unlock words, fawig-bagef: olidor-holir-istox-holath-tamys-quenion-giliel

## Further reading

Before the eng sync, skim how Tollgate handles idempotency keys on payment retries. Short version: every retry reuses the original key, the ledger dedupes on it, and mismatched payloads get rejected loudly. There's a good writeup of the edge cases (expired keys, partial captures) that's worth ten minutes of your time. Full design notes live on the internal page:

wiki page, fawef-tawif: https://jira.zemvarsys.internal/projects/pages/display/180f7ba3